UNC Charlotte is hiring a Research Training Coordinator. The role involves coordinating the design, development, and deployment of training and professional development programs aligned with the Division of Research's strategic plan. The coordinator develops instructional materials, manages Canvas-based courses, organizes training delivery, evaluates program effectiveness, and collaborates with stakeholders to address research training needs across the university.

Highlights
  • Develop and implement a comprehensive training strategy for the Division of Research.
  • Design and develop curricula and training content using instructional design principles and Canvas LMS.
  • Plan and coordinate training delivery, including workshops, logistics, and evaluation.
  • Manage training projects, budgets, timelines, and resources.
  • Maintain a training database and metrics for reporting to senior leadership.
  • Keep current with research administration topics and benchmark best practices.
  • Required skills include strong communication, stakeholder engagement, and project management.
  • Minimum qualifications: Bachelor’s degree plus 4 years’ related experience in research administration, higher education, or related fields.
  • Preferred qualifications: Advanced degree, instructional design experience, and familiarity with grants or sponsored programs.
  • Salary range: $65,901 - $75,000.
